Key Insights
The Australian Minimally Invasive Surgery (MIS) Devices Market is poised for significant expansion, projected to reach approximately AUD $1,500 million by 2025, exhibiting a robust Compound Annual Growth Rate (CAGR) of 5.20% from 2019 to 2033. This growth is primarily fueled by increasing adoption of advanced surgical techniques, a rising prevalence of chronic diseases, and a growing preference for less invasive procedures due to faster recovery times and reduced patient discomfort. Key drivers include technological advancements in handheld instruments, guiding devices, and sophisticated endoscopic and laparoscopic equipment, which enhance surgical precision and outcomes. The aesthetic, cardiovascular, gastrointestinal, orthopedic, and urological segments are expected to witness substantial demand, reflecting broader healthcare trends and an aging population.
Furthermore, the market is characterized by a dynamic competitive landscape with major global players like Medtronic, Intuitive Surgical, and Smith & Nephew actively investing in research and development and strategic partnerships within Australia. Emerging trends include the integration of artificial intelligence and robotics in MIS, further miniaturization of devices, and the increasing use of laser-based and ablation technologies for targeted treatments. While the market exhibits strong growth potential, certain restraints, such as the high cost of advanced MIS equipment and the need for specialized training for surgeons, could temper the pace of widespread adoption in certain settings. However, ongoing efforts to improve affordability and expand training programs are expected to mitigate these challenges, ensuring continued positive trajectory for the Australian MIS Devices Market.

Product innovation in the Australia Minimally Invasive Surgery Devices Market is centered on enhancing precision, safety, and patient comfort. Advancements in robotics have led to the development of more dexterous instruments, while improvements in imaging technology provide surgeons with superior visualization. For instance, the integration of artificial intelligence with endoscopic devices is enabling real-time analysis and improved diagnostic accuracy. Furthermore, innovations in materials science are yielding lighter, stronger, and more biocompatible instruments, reducing patient risk and improving surgical outcomes. The market is witnessing a surge in smart devices with integrated sensors and feedback mechanisms, offering surgeons enhanced control and predictability during complex procedures.

Key Developments in Australia Minimally Invasive Surgery Devices Market Industry
- November 2022: Boston Scientific Corporation entered into a definitive agreement to acquire Apollo Endosurgery, Inc. for a cash price of USD 10 per share, reflecting an enterprise value of approximately USD 615 million. The Apollo Endosurgery product portfolio includes devices used to close gastrointestinal defects, manage gastrointestinal complications, and aid in weight loss for patients suffering from obesity.
 - July 2022: The Therapeutic Goods Administration (TGA) Australia released the latest guidelines on clinical evidence requirements for medical devices. TGA included further details on summary recommendations, compilation of the Clinical Evaluation Report (CER), and some points on clinical outcomes for manufacturers to focus on.
